INTERACTIVITY CHI 2007, 28 April - 3 May, 2007, San Jose, California, USA http://www.chi2007.org/submit/interactivity.php Submission deadline: October 20, 2006 "Interaction (n): a cyclic process in which two actors alternately listen, think, and speak." - Chris Crawford, from The Art of Interactive Design |
Computer-Human Interaction is grounded in action. There is a limit to how well we can understand any interactive system without experiencing it first-hand. Interactivity at CHI is your opportunity to share your work directly with your colleagues in a high-visibility setting, which combines both a hands-on demonstration during the entire conference and a presentation in the technical program.
The CHI 2007 Interactivity exhibition is where the CHI community can experience the year's most exciting interactive works. If you've got a working prototype, device, or system to bring to San Jose, we want to know about it!
